Grandma's Italian Meatballs Recipe

Ingredients:

1 lb 90 % lean ground beef
one loaf seeded Italian bread
Locatelli pecorino romano cheese
salt
pepper
3 cloves garlic
dried parsley
2 eggs

Directions:

In a colander, squeeze out the bread, soaked in water, until mush. Take out any lumps. Try to retain seeds, they add flavor. mix with the meat, eggs, cheese, and parsley,salt and pepper. Grate enough cheese to cover mix lightly, and mix really well and for a long time to get a fine texture to the meatballs. Shape into 2 in. meatballs. Brown garlic and meatballs in small amount of oil, and drain. Add to your favorite sauce and enjoy. If you want to brown them in the broiler for lower fat content, you can.

Preparation Time:

30 to 40 minutes
Personal Notes:

These freeze extremely well. You would never know they weren't just made.
